ABOUT THE ROLE
As a Housekeeping Assistant at a Barchester care home, you\'ll help to create a warm and homely environment that enables us to meet each resident\'s unique needs. Keeping the home clean and safe is no small task, which is why the role of Housekeeping Assistant is so important. The variety of housekeeping and cleaning tasks you carry out will ensure everyone can enjoy a clean, tidy and welcoming environment. This means you\'ll have a direct impact on our residents, their visitors and all the staff working to support them.
ABOUT YOU
To join us as a Housekeeping Assistant you\'ll need a caring nature, personable approach and good practical skills. Just as importantly, you should be reliable and keen to use your attention to detail to make a positive difference. In return we\'ll provide all the training you need to thrive.

How to prepare for a job interview at Barchester Limited
✨Know the Role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you understand what being a Housekeeping Assistant at a care home involves. Familiarise yourself with the specific tasks and responsibilities mentioned in the job description.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're genuinely interested in the role.
✨Showcase Your Caring Nature
Since this role is all about creating a warm and homely environment, be prepared to share examples of how you've shown care and compassion in previous roles. Whether it's through your interactions with residents or your attention to detail in cleaning, let your personality shine through.
✨Highlight Your Practical Skills
Make sure to discuss any relevant practical skills you have that would benefit the housekeeping role. Whether it’s your experience with cleaning products, equipment, or techniques, showing that you’re capable and knowledgeable will give you an edge.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the training provided, the team you'll be working with, or how they measure success in the role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if the care home is the right fit for you.
